Site Audit
A site audit is the first step in any SEO project and helps your agency identify technical errors and issues that need to be fixed. It also reveals opportunities for optimization that can improve user experience and drive more search engine traffic.
You can perform a site audit using free tools available from Google, such as the Search Console. These tools crawl your client’s sites to detect errors and provide a visual breakdown of the most important issues. These can include critical issues such as 404 errors, 5XX server errors, and warnings like missing alt text or oversized images. The audit also measures core web vitals, which are key metrics that Google considers when ranking pages. These include Interaction to Next Paint (INP) and Cumulative Layout Shift (CLS).
The site audit is also a great opportunity for your team to demonstrate the value of their services to your clients. Depending on the findings of your audit, you can make recommendations for improvements to your clients’ websites. This could be anything from fixing technical SEO issues to adding more content to achieve their rankings goals.
Performing an SEO site audit is especially important for clients who have recently undergone major projects such as a website migration or redesign. This is because these types of projects often introduce new factors that can impact SEO, such as 301 redirects and changes to URL structure.

Keyword Research
Keyword research identifies the terms that your audience enters into search engines to find products and services like yours. It reveals which queries are popular, and how competitive it is to rank for them, giving direction to SEOs and marketers.
This process also uncovers the user intent behind those searches — whether informational (searching for information), navigational (looking for specific websites), or transactional (intent to make a purchase). Aligning content with these intents can improve metrics like time on page, lower bounce rates, and higher click-through rates.
The earliest stages of keyword research involve brainstorming and using a tool to generate large lists of potential keywords. From there, they are filtered by monthly search volume and other metrics to determine which have the highest value. Some tools can even help identify keywords your competitors are targeting, allowing you to see how effective their tactics are and where opportunities exist for your own business.
As part of the keyword research process, your team can use tools to remove duplicates, eliminate irrelevant terms, and categorize keywords so that the list becomes manageable. This is a critical step because it allows your SEO company Scottsdale AZ to begin mapping keywords to pages, which forms the foundation of your Keyword Strategy. Once the mapping is complete, your team can start to produce useful content that answers questions, solves problems, or otherwise meets the needs of your audience.
Content Strategy
A well-crafted SEO content strategy focuses on creating valuable, optimized content for your target audience. This ensures that your site provides a great user experience and drives more traffic from search engines. It also helps search engines rank your content higher in SERPs, enabling more visibility to potential customers.
The process of developing a successful SEO content strategy starts with research, including market and audience analysis. You must identify the key problems and needs of your target audience. Once you’ve identified the best keywords to target, you can start identifying opportunities for your brand.
This step also involves analyzing your competition. It’s important to know what your competitors are doing, especially in terms of how they’re optimizing their content. Using tools like social listening can help you get a glimpse into your competitor’s content strategy.
A basic SEO content strategy focuses on targeting high-volume primary keywords. This approach can overlook user intent and fail to capture a diverse range of search queries. A more advanced content strategy identifies high-volume keywords as hubs and then creates content that explores a range of facets on the topic. This approach enables Google to recognize your niche expertise and improves your content’s ranking performance. It also allows you to create internal links that strengthen new content by passing link equity from existing pages.
